Account recovery — Lanternwick receipt mailer. If the mailer's service account locks out, do not reset via the console. Open the recovery vault on the Pellbright jump host, verify the quarterly rotation log, and confirm with the duty lead. Once verified, authenticate to the vault with the passphrase below.

strongbox words: ralwyn-kaseth-aldmir-briael-novael-zorix-aldion-novael-gorir

**Key Ceremony Checklist — Item 7: Doclint Signing Key**

Confirm the Doclint documentation linter's signing key has been regenerated and the old key revoked. Support staff verify the sealed envelope matches the ceremony log, then store it in the vault. Before sealing, the officiant reads aloud the recovery passphrase, recorded below:

strongbox words: holax-rusax-jorath-aldeth

Subject: Chirpfeed log sampling — cut-over done

Hey all,

The cut-over finished last night. Chirpfeed was drowning the aggregator, so we now sample debug logs at the edge instead of shipping everything. Errors still go through unsampled, obviously. Storage costs should drop noticeably by Friday. If you ever need to tune this later, the live sampling settings are as follows.

config for tagaf-bawif:
[norok]
host = norok.ordinworks.local
user = norok_svc
database = norok_prod

If Brindlehop services intermittently fail to resolve internal hostnames, first check whether the Fennick resolver pods restarted in the last hour. Restart the stub resolver on the affected node, then rerun the lookup probe three times. If failures persist, escalate to the platform channel and quote the trace token shown below.

build token for tawif-bahip: htk31_68bba16e1afabfef4ecc69408c06f16